  2. Galaxy 2.3 Zetec 2001: Hello. What a great forum !! I too have a similar problem with the continuous tone on the sensors. I have found that often it's just a piece of dirt on one or two sensors that trigger this or, if you have been in a car wash, a rough brush may have dislodged one slightly. Regular checks and clean with a soft cloth over the sensors does the trick quite often. Check this first - should save a few hundred quid !!! All the best.
